History, Culture, Spirituality & Pilgrimage, and Adventure in Tibet
The Tibet Autonomous Region is a land of ancient history and enduring traditions, shaped by centuries of Buddhist philosophy and life on the vast Himalayan plateau. Its civilization evolved around monasteries, spiritual scholarship, and a deep respect for nature, creating a cultural identity unlike any other in the world.
Tibetan culture is closely interwoven with spirituality, expressed through prayer flags, festivals, sacred art, music, and traditional architecture. The region is globally revered for its spiritual heritage and pilgrimage routes, with sacred sites such as Mount Kailash and Lake Manasarovar attracting pilgrims seeking reflection, faith, and inner transformation. Lhasa remains the cultural and spiritual heart of Tibet, home to historic monasteries and religious landmarks.
Beyond its spiritual significance, Tibet is also a remarkable destination for adventure. High-altitude trekking, scenic overland journeys, and exploration of remote valleys and snow-covered landscapes offer travelers a rare blend of natural grandeur and cultural depth, making Tibet a place where spiritual discovery and adventure coexist.
